20100038974 | PORTABLE POWER SUPPLY SYSTEM - A method and apparatus for supplying cordless power to a remotely-located load device. A first power supply unit of a portable power supply system is configured to operate in a charge receive mode and/or a charge supply mode. When the first power supply unit is in the charge receive mode, a first energy storage device of the first power supply unit is configured to receive electrical energy via a first switch from one of a second power supply unit or an external power source. When the first power supply unit is in the charge supply mode, the first energy storage device of the first power supply unit is configured to supply electrical energy via a second switch to one of a third power supply unit or a remotely-located load device. | 02-18-2010 |
20100039800 | ILLUMINARY ASSEMBLY - An improved luminaria assembly with controlled ballast mechanism is provided. In one embodiment, the improved luminaria assembly has an outer container and an inner reservoir. In some instances, the outer container and inner reservoir are assembled over a base. The inner reservoir is configured to hold a controlled volume of ballast for the improved luminaria assembly and also to hold an illuminating source. In one embodiment, spillover cavities are provided on the base region surrounding the inner reservoir to enable removal of excess ballast from the inner reservoir. In one embodiment, a decorative sleeve is inserted in the region between the outer container and the inner reservoir. The decorative sleeve contains decorative elements that are visible when the luminaria is illuminated using the illuminating source. In some instances, the improved luminaria assembly is treated with fire retardants to mitigate fire hazards. | 02-18-2010 |
